Complete Tax Breakdown

Detailed line-by-line tax calculation for a Coating, Painting, and Spraying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ders earning $51,510 in Kentucky (single filer, standard deduction).

Tax Component Annual Amount Effective Rate
Gross Salary (Median) $51,510
Federal Income Tax -$4,197 8.1%
Kentucky State Income Tax -$2,060 4.0%
Social Security (OASDI) -$3,193 6.2%
Medicare -$746 1.4%
Total Taxes -$10,198 19.8%
Take-Home Pay $41,311 80.2%

After-Tax Pay by Experience Level

Take-home pay varies significantly across experience levels. Here is the after-tax breakdown for each salary percentile of Coating, Painting, and Spraying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ders in Kentucky.

Percentile Gross Salary Total Taxes Take-Home Pay Tax Rate
10th Percentile (P10) $32,800 -$5,773 $27,026 17.6%
25th Percentile (P25) $39,440 -$7,343 $32,096 18.6%
Median (P50) $51,510 -$10,198 $41,311 19.8%
75th Percentile (P75) $66,670 -$14,275 $52,394 21.4%
90th Percentile (P90) $66,670 -$14,275 $52,394 21.4%

How is Coating, Painting, and Spraying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ders take-home pay in Kentucky calculated?

We start with the 2024 BLS median salary of $51,510 for Coating, Painting, and Spraying Machine Setters, Operators, and Tenders in Kentucky, then subtract: federal income tax using 2024 IRS brackets ($14,600 standard deduction), Kentucky state income tax (4.0% flat rate), Social Security (6.2% up to $168,600), and Medicare (1.45%). The result — $41,311/yr — does not include local taxes, pre-tax deductions (401k, HSA), or tax credits.
